Galacto Oligosaccharides Market
The galacto oligosaccharides (GOS) market revolves around prebiotic carbohydrates widely used in functional foods, dietary supplements, and infant nutrition products. These oligosaccharides promote gut health by stimulating beneficial bacteria in the intestines. The growing health-conscious consumer base, rising incidence of digestive disorders, and demand for infant nutrition solutions drive market growth. Governments and health organizations globally are promoting prebiotic consumption due to its role in enhancing immunity and gastrointestinal health. Increasing research and technological advances in the production of lactose-derived and plant/microbial GOS further support market expansion.

Global Galacto Oligosaccharides Market, By Source
The lactose-derived segment currently dominates the GOS market, accounting for approximately 65% of the global market share. This dominance is driven by its well-established production processes and high purity levels, which make it highly suitable for infant formula and functional foods. Lactose-derived GOS has a proven track record as a prebiotic, promoting gut health by stimulating the growth of beneficial bacteria such as Bifidobacteria in the digestive tract. Its widespread adoption in infant nutrition, where safety and efficacy are critical, has cemented its position as the leading source of GOS. Additionally, manufacturers prefer lactose-derived GOS because the production process is mature, cost-effective at scale, and results in consistent product quality, further reinforcing its market leadership.

The plant/microbial-derived segment, although currently smaller, is expected to grow at a higher CAGR and account for around 30% of the market by 2035. Growth in this segment is being driven by the rising consumer demand for vegan, lactose-free, and plant-based products. Increasing awareness of gut health and the benefits of prebiotics in functional foods and dietary supplements is accelerating the adoption of plant/microbial GOS. Technological advancements in fermentation and extraction methods are enhancing the purity and functional properties of plant/microbial GOS, making it a viable alternative to traditional lactose-derived variants. This segment is particularly gaining traction in markets with high demand for vegan-friendly, allergen-free, and specialty nutritional products. Its growth represents a significant opportunity for manufacturers to diversify their product portfolios and capture emerging health-conscious consumer segments.
 
Global Galacto Oligosaccharides Market, By End Use
The infant formula segment dominates the global GOS market, accounting for approximately 50% of total revenue. This is largely due to the crucial role of GOS in supporting infant gut health, digestion, and immunity. Lactose-derived GOS, in particular, is widely used in formula products because of its proven prebiotic benefits and high purity. The segment benefits from consistent demand driven by increasing birth rates in emerging economies and growing awareness among parents regarding the importance of early-life nutrition. Infant formula manufacturers continue to rely heavily on GOS to enhance the functional quality of their products, making this segment the largest contributor to market revenue.
 
The functional foods segment is witnessing rapid growth, driven by rising consumer interest in gut health, digestive wellness, and overall immunity. GOS is increasingly incorporated into yogurts, fortified beverages, snacks, and other dietary products to enhance their prebiotic content. This segment is expected to capture around 40% of the market share in the near future. The growth is further supported by health-conscious consumers seeking natural and scientifically backed ingredients in everyday foods. Innovations in product formulation and new GOS-infused food offerings are helping manufacturers expand their presence in this segment, catering to both adults and children who prioritize digestive health.
